Need to Know: How a Spinal Tap Can Help to Diagnose MS

WebA spinal tap (lumbar puncture) is a test that checks the health of the cerebrospinal fluid (CSF). CSF is a fluid that surrounds the brain and spinal cord. The test also measures the pressure in the spinal canal. WebA spinal tap also helps the doctor to rule out other conditions that may cause central nervous system dysfunction, such as an infection. The most common side effects of a lumbar puncture include mild pain at the injection site and headaches. By itself, a spinal tap cannot confirm or rule out a diagnosis of MS. WebWhat is multiple sclerosis? Multiple sclerosis (MS) is a central nervous system disorder-that is, it affects the brain and spinal cord and spares the nerves and muscles that leave the spinal cord. MS is an inflammatory disorder in which infection-fighting white blood cells enter the nervous system and cause injury. WebNov 9, 2024 · Lumbar puncture is also called a spinal tap. It involves withdrawing cerebrospinal fluid (CSF) from your spinal column. The healthcare provider does this with a small needle inserted between vertebrae in your lower back. In MS, the CSF will have what's called oligoclonal bands. Those are changes due to high levels of certain antibodies.
